Sql Training by Experts

;

Our Training Process

Sql - Syllabus, Fees & Duration

Module 1: Introduction to Databases and SQL

    What is a Database?

  • Introduction to databases and their importance
  • Types of databases: Relational, NoSQL, etc.
  • Introduction to SQL

  • History and purpose of SQL
  • Basic SQL terminology (tables, rows, columns, etc.)
  • Setting Up SQL Environment

  • Installing database management systems (e.g., MySQL, PostgreSQL)
  • Installing SQL clients (e.g., MySQL Workbench, pgAdmin)

    Module 2: SQL Basics

    SQL Data Types

  • Common data types (e.g., INT, VARCHAR, DATE)
  • Choosing the right data type for columns
  • Creating and Managing Tables

  • Creating tables using CREATE TABLE
  • Altering tables using ALTER TABLE
  • Deleting tables using DROP TABLE
  • Inserting and Manipulating Data

  • INSERT, UPDATE, and DELETE statements
  • Understanding SQL transactions
  • Module 3: Querying Data

    SELECT Statement

  • Retrieving data from tables
  • Using SELECT DISTINCT and aliases
  • Filtering and Sorting Data

  • WHERE clause for filtering
  • ORDER BY clause for sorting

    Aggregate Functions

  • SUM, AVG, COUNT, MIN, MAX
  • GROUP BY and HAVING clauses
  • Module 4: Joins and Relationships

    Understanding Relationships

  • Primary keys and foreign keys
  • Types of relationships: one-to-one, one-to-many, many-to-many
  • INNER JOIN and OUTER JOIN

  • Joining tables to retrieve related data
  • LEFT JOIN, RIGHT JOIN, FULL JOIN
  • Subqueries

  • Using subqueries to retrieve data
  • Correlated subqueries
  • Module 5: Advanced SQL Concepts

    Indexes and Performance Optimization

  • Creating and managing indexes
  • Query optimization techniques
  • Views

  • Creating and using views
  • Advantages of using views
  • Stored Procedures and Functions

  • Creating and executing stored procedures
  • Creating and executing user-defined functions
  • Module 6: Transactions and Concurrency

    Transactions

  • ACID properties
  • Managing transactions using COMMIT and ROLLBACK
  • Locking and Concurrency Control

  • Understanding locks and their types
  • Handling concurrent database access
  • Module 7: Security and Permissions

    User Accounts and Permissions

  • Creating and managing user accounts
  • Granting and revoking privileges
  • SQL Injection Prevention

  • Protecting against SQL injection attacks
  • Best practices for secure coding
  • Module 8: Case Studies and Real-world Applications

    Building SQL Applications

  • Developing a simple web application with a database backend
  • Data Modeling

  • Entity-Relationship Diagrams (ERD)
  • Normalization techniques
  • Module 9: Reporting and Business Intelligence (Optional)

    Introduction to Reporting Tools

  • Using SQL for generating reports
  • Integration with reporting tools like Tableau, Power BI, etc.
  • Module 10: NoSQL and Big Data (Optional)

    Introduction to NoSQL databases

  • Overview of popular NoSQL databases (e.g., MongoDB, Cassandra)
  • SQL in the context of Big Data

  • Basics of working with large datasets
  • Module 11: Advanced Topics (Optional)

    Window Functions

  • Understanding window functions for advanced querying
  • JSON and XML Processing

  • Working with JSON and XML data in SQL
 
10000+
20+
50+
25+

Sql Jobs in Al Rayyan

Enjoy the demand

Find jobs related to Sql in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Al Rayyan, chennai and europe countries. You can find many jobs for freshers related to the job positions in Al Rayyan.

  • sql developer
  • data engineer
  • data analyst
  • sql database administrator
  • ml sql developer
  • microsoft sql developer
  • oracle sql developer
  • mysql developer

Sql Internship/Course Details

Sql internship jobs in Al Rayyan
Sql Depending on the level of expertise required and the time available for training, you can customize the syllabus to fit your specific needs. We provide sql training and internship in Al Rayyan in real time projects. . Additionally, hands-on practice and real-world projects should be integrated throughout the training to reinforce the concepts learned. A comprehensive SQL training syllabus should cover the fundamentals of SQL (Structured Query Language) and gradually progress to more advanced topics. Here's a suggested syllabus for SQL training, divided into different modules: This syllabus is designed to provide a comprehensive understanding of SQL, from the basics to more advanced topics. You can learn sql from industry experts in Al Rayyan.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

sruthi

Mobile: +91 89210 61945
Location: Kerala, Online (Al Rayyan)
Qualification: MCA

Experience: AWS networking html css c 2 years of experience in cloud engineering   more..

Nandkishor

Mobile: +91 9895490866
Location: Chhattisgarh, Online (Al Rayyan)
Qualification: 12th student

Experience: Hello I am practicing graphic design skill through online and my elder brother taught me I am new in this  more..

Mounika

Mobile: +91 98474 90866
Location: Coimbatore., Online (Al Rayyan)
Qualification: Bsc microbiology

Experience: I am mounika from Coimbatore i am completed bsc microbiology i have experience in medical coding and software developer also  more..

kailash

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Al Rayyan)
Qualification: B. TECH

Experience: I have worked more than 3 year in design field  more..

Prashant

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Al Rayyan)
Qualification: B, tech

Experience: I have experience in app and website development 1 year  more..

Chirag

Mobile: +91 91884 77559
Location: Gujarat, Online (Al Rayyan)
Qualification: MCA

Experience: I'm an Android & Flutter app developer with over 7 years of experience in this field I am currently Working  more..

shalini

Mobile: +91 9446600368
Location: Haryana, Online (Al Rayyan)
Qualification: B-tech

Experience: i have completed b-tech moreover i hold 6 months industrial training in python full stack i am freshers currently i  more..

Rajesh,B

Mobile: +91 8301010866
Location: Kerala, Online (Al Rayyan)
Qualification: MCA

Experience: Experience in insurance industry for 15years Software testing course done   more..

Vishal

Mobile: +91 8301010866
Location: Kalyan, Online (Al Rayyan)
Qualification: BSc.IT

Experience: I have done software testing certification | Resume for   more..

Suryaprakash

Mobile: +91 91884 77559
Location: Tiruvannamalai , Online (Al Rayyan)
Qualification: B. Tech ECE

Experience: Java selenium (automation and manual testing)  more..

Aswini

Mobile: +91 91884 77559
Location: Kerala, Online (Al Rayyan)
Qualification: bsc computer science

Experience: Skills programming problem solving  more..

Sivaraja

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: BE Aeronautical engineering

Experience: MS Excel Power point presentation Canva design Python programming  more..

Nitish

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: Undergraduate

Experience: I am writing to express my interest in the UI UX Designer position at your company as advertised As a  more..

chesta

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Al Rayyan)
Qualification: graduate

Experience: c c++ python devops microsoft azure  more..

Balaji

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: BE ECE

Experience: I have 4 5yr experience in hardware and software support developer networking Skills: ccna mcsa html css javascript | (Work  more..

Sri

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: MCA

Experience: Manual testing data entry selenium with java  more..

Hemadhri

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: BCA

Experience: My Name is Hemadhri K Applying form Chennai and I'm a Flutter Developer Total experience having in flutter (8-months) I  more..

Shivani

Mobile: +91 91884 77559
Location: Maharashtra, Online (Al Rayyan)
Qualification: Bsc

Experience: Manual testing selenium webdriver automation cucumber testng maven api postman SQL  more..

Abhishek

Mobile: +91 89210 61945
Location: Maharashtra, Online (Al Rayyan)
Qualification: M.Sc.IT

Experience: Done certification in manual testing with project on Myntra website |   more..

Tarik

Mobile: +91 8301010866
Location: Jaipur, Online (Al Rayyan)
Qualification: MCA

Experience: I am react js developer I have 1yr experience  more..

Vaibhav

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Al Rayyan)
Qualification: B.Tech Comluter Science

Experience: Full stack developer For web Development i use MERN stack and for mobile app development i use Flutter  more..

Arpit

Mobile: +91 91884 77559
Location: Uttarakhand, Online (Al Rayyan)
Qualification: Btech

Experience: Experience - 5+ in flutter with diverse expertise in all things Check resume for details   more..

Vinodha

Mobile: +91 91884 77559
Location: chidambaram, Online (Al Rayyan)
Qualification: M.C.A

Experience: java Seleniunm manual testing and Automation testing  more..

Majina

Mobile: +91 8301010866
Location: Mangalore, Online (Al Rayyan)
Qualification: M.tech

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Ajmal

Mobile: +91 91884 77559
Location: Malappuram, Online (Al Rayyan)
Qualification: B.Tech

Experience: I am a fresher Currently I am having an internship on python django web development at Trivandrum Application for Python  more..

Omkar

Mobile: +91 89210 61945
Location: Maharashtra, Online (Al Rayyan)
Qualification: BE

Experience: Hi team I have 1 year of experience in software testing I am currently working in one organisation name is  more..

Pankaj

Mobile: +91 9895490866
Location: Haryana, Online (Al Rayyan)
Qualification: BTECH CSE(AI&ML)

Experience: I am Pankaj Kansal from Panipat I am pursuing B tech in computer science with the specialization of Artificial intelligence  more..

Sowmiya

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: B.E - computer science

Experience: Selenium web driver Java Testng Cucumber data driven SQL Manual testing git and git-Hub jenkins  more..

Nikhil

Mobile: +91 89210 61945
Location: Kerala, Online (Al Rayyan)
Qualification: Btech

Experience: Java python and Flutter |   more..

Bithika

Mobile: +91 91884 77559
Location: West Bengal, Online (Al Rayyan)
Qualification: B. Tech in civil engineering

Experience: Currently working as a Architectural Designer in Kolkata I have the skill in AutoCAD design  more..

Yeswanth

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Al Rayyan)
Qualification: B tech

Experience: Iam beginner of python skills  more..

Ram

Mobile: +91 91884 77559
Location: Bihar, Online (Al Rayyan)
Qualification: B.tech (Cse)

Experience: Web developer cloud computing |   more..

Ashish

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Al Rayyan)
Qualification: B-Tech

Experience: 2 year Experienced Django Developer | Proven Track Record in Django and Django Rest Framework | Successfully Completed 2-3 Projects  more..

Snigdha

Mobile: +91 9895490866
Location: Karnataka, Online (Al Rayyan)
Qualification: BSc, BEd, MBA

Experience: Dedicated to creating a supportive and inclusive classroom environment that encourages participation and critical thinking Strong communication and interpersonal skills  more..

Sohan

Mobile: +91 91884 77559
Location: Rajasthan, Online (Al Rayyan)
Qualification: B tech CSE

Experience: I have 5 years in experience in android development I am finding the organization where I can work for a  more..

Krishna

Mobile: +91 98474 90866
Location: Maharashtra, Online (Al Rayyan)
Qualification: Msc computer applications

Experience: Manual testing knowledge of SDLC STLC Test cases selenium Basic knowledge of oops jira SQL  more..

Deepthi.

Mobile: +91 91884 77559
Location: Ernakulam, Online (Al Rayyan)
Qualification: BCA

Experience: Software testing-Manual and Automation  more..

Sreejita

Mobile: +91 98474 90866
Location: West Bengal, Online (Al Rayyan)
Qualification: Deploma in graphic designing

Experience: Total Experience 1 7 years in graphic designing Skills- social media post logo packing design Banner business card Photoshop &  more..

Deeksha

Mobile: +91 98474 90866
Location: Delhi, Online (Al Rayyan)
Qualification: B.Com

Experience: I'm a seasoned graphic designer adept at crafting compelling visual narratives that resonate with audiences Proficient in Adobe Creative Suite  more..

Vempuluru

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Al Rayyan)
Qualification: B.Tech

Experience: As a recent graduate with a Computer Science Engineering background I possess proficient skills in Python SQL and Java backed  more..

Mahesh

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Al Rayyan)
Qualification: BTech(cs)

Experience: I have used Java and Kotlin with MVVM MVC Architecture I have integrated Metamask ( Blockchain Wallet) Stripe Payment Sdk  more..

Amit

Mobile: +91 91884 77559
Location: Bhopal, Online (Al Rayyan)
Qualification: B tech

Experience: 2 5 years experience in django python webhook of stripe payment gateway integration | Resume for Application for Python Django  more..

Harsh

Mobile: +91 8301010866
Location: Karnataka, Online (Al Rayyan)
Qualification: Bca

Experience: I am a recent bca greduate with very strong knowledge if python and machine learning with skills if communication and  more..

Gottam

Mobile: +91 89210 61945
Location: Telangana, Online (Al Rayyan)
Qualification: BTech

Experience: This is a wonderful opportunity for me to get interviewed at such a renowned company Your organization will surely prove  more..

Mayuri

Mobile: +91 8301010866
Location: Pune, Online (Al Rayyan)
Qualification: M.Sc (Computer Science)

Experience: C C++ Core Java Automation testing and Manual testing | Resume for Application for Software Testing  more..

SARGUNAM

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: Be mechatronics engineering

Experience: Experience in production by quality engineer field and i know basic python language Now currently working in tenettech company  more..

ishika

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Al Rayyan)
Qualification: Btech 3rd year

Experience: Dear Hiring Manager I am excited to apply for the Flutter Developer Internship role With over 1 5+ years of  more..

Manikandan.s

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: Bsc

Experience: System admin and computer networking  more..

Rahul

Mobile: +91 9446600368
Location: Kerala, Online (Al Rayyan)
Qualification: Graduated Degree

Experience: Proficient in design and prototyping tools: Sketch Adobe XD Figma Strong understanding of user-centered design principles and information architecture Experience  more..

Jameshraj

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Al Rayyan)
Qualification: BCA

Experience: C C++ Java Software testing I am a fresher |   more..

jagyan

Mobile: +91 9446600368
Location: Bhubaneswar Odisha, Online (Al Rayyan)
Qualification: Post graduation

Experience: Previously i have worked as a software test engineer and currently i want to start from the beginning as a  more..

Samuel

Mobile: +91 89210 61945
Location: Kerala, Online (Al Rayyan)
Qualification: Diploma on civil

Experience: Well experience draughtman (14 yrs) In uae Expert in design drafting & presentation drawing and details in civil & mechanic  more..

Sri

Mobile: +91 8301010866
Location: Ramanathapuram, Online (Al Rayyan)
Qualification: Msc visual communication

Experience: Graphic design & photography 2years experience in ecommerce design  more..

Jithin.k

Mobile: +91 89210 61945
Location: thrissur, Online (Al Rayyan)
Qualification: Mca

Experience: I completed a crash course in software testing under soften technologies cochinApplication for Software Testing  more..

Aabid

Mobile: +91 9895490866
Location: Andhra Pradesh, Online (Al Rayyan)
Qualification: Bachelors of Technology - Computer Science

Experience: A Software Developer with experience of over 2 years with expertise in Cloud technology preferably AWS and Backend development |  more..

Veena

Mobile: +91 91884 77559
Location: Calicut, Online (Al Rayyan)
Qualification: B tech

Experience: Seo smm Done 3 months training in seo   more..

Simranjeetsingh

Mobile: +91 9446600368
Location: Bilaspur, Online (Al Rayyan)
Qualification: BCA

Experience: Hardware and networking administration Surveillance system installation ip camera configure router configuration trouleshoot pc error desktop support Application for System  more..

Sherin

Mobile: +91 9895490866
Location: Kochi, Online (Al Rayyan)
Qualification: B com

Experience: I am a mern stack developer with good understanding of the work I do and do it thoroughly and fastly  more..

Mandar

Mobile: +91 98474 90866
Location: Mumbai, Online (Al Rayyan)
Qualification: Bachelor of Engineering

Experience: Autocad 2d solidworks 3d & 2d assemblies and analysis Ansys 16 MS excel spreadsheets I have experience in machine design  more..

Kapil

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Al Rayyan)
Qualification: Master of Computer Application

Experience: Software Testing Manual Testing Regression Sanity performance testing crossover testing multilingual testing knowledge Smoke And other testing knowledge sdlc stlc  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an
Internship/projects in al-rayyan

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er